Direction: Study the following information carefully and answer the question given below.
E, R, K, S, A and G are six friends who have their birthdays either on 11th or 18th of three different months - March, May and November but not necessarily in the same order. No two persons have a birthday on the same day. R has a birthday on the 18th of the month. E does not have her birthday in the last. Number of persons having birthdays before K is same as the number of persons having birthdays after R . Only two persons have a birthday before G. E has a birthday in a month having 30 days. Not more than two persons have a birthday after S. R and A have their birthdays in different months.
How many people have a birthday after K?
Five
Four
Three
Two
One
